    Case Studies of Major Cyber Incidents

    One notable incident occurred with Sony PlayStation Networm in 2011. Hackers accessed personal information of 77 million accounts. This breach resulted in significant financial losses. Players were understandably outraged.

    Another case involved the 2020 cyberattack on CD Projekt Red. Sensitive data, including source code, was stolen. This incident highlighted vulnerabilities in game development. The financial impact was substantial.

    These examples illustrate the growing threat landscape. Awareness of such incidents is crucial. They serve as reminders of potential risks.

    The Pomodoro Technique

    The Pomodoro Technique enhances time management by breaking work into focused intervals. Each interval, typically 25 minutes, is followed by a short break. He recognizes that this method improves concentration and reduces mental fatigue. By structuring work sessions, individuals can maintain high levels of productivity. This approach also helps in managing distractions effectively.

    Key benefits include:

  • Increased focus during work sessions
  • Better retention of information
  • Reduced procrastination tendencies
  • Enhanced overall efficiency
  • He believes this technique is effective. Focus is essential for success.

    Prioritization Methods: Eisenhower Matrix

    The Eisenhower Matrix is a powerful prioritization method that categorizes tasks based on urgency and importance. By distinguishing between what is urgent and what is important, individuals can make informed decisions about their time. He recognizes that this framework helps in focusing on high-impact activities. Tasks are divided into four quadrants, guiding users on what to tackle first. This structured approach enhances productivity and reduces stress.

    Key components include:

  • Urgent and important tasks
  • Important but not urgent tasks
  • Urgent but not important tasks
  • Neither urgent nor important tasks
  • He believes prioritization is essential. Focus drives results.
